The Artist's Life

If you follow the Spirit as an artist - your life might not be easy. It might be extremely hard. You might struggle with self-doubt at first for a long while before you perfect your particular voice and then later you may struggle with more self-doubt when your friends try to steer you toward conformity or they drop you for being "too crazy" or when they treat you as if you are doing something wrong otherwise you would be successful financially - or they tell you that you should follow the new age version of spiritual principles like those of The Secret, etc. At least that kind of self-doubt - of comparing yourself to other people- is short-lived and it only takes a few hours alone to come back to your truth.

As an artist, you might find yourself living in untenable conditions - say - without running water or with people who you have to really learn how to live with, who do not understand rites or responsibilities. You may live without an income. You may become homeless. You may live not knowing if you can pay your phone bill and your car insurance even though, somehow you have always paid them up till this point. You may live with all your stuff in the back of your car - again --- You may not have a choice about this. People may act like you have a choice, and you may know that you don't. You may try to get side-jobs, but you may be so much of an artist that your outer glow to the world makes future employers know that you can't work for them. You may do lots of therapy or self-work to try to make yourself fit in better and it may be to no avail.

Being True to Yourself

In the end, at least you are true to yourself - and, therefore true to the Creator. You might find yourself never making a living. Always being out there on the fly - and everyone you know sort of uncomfortable to be around you because you haven't taken a shower in a while - you are washing with a washcloth in the stream - and getting your clothes from the freebox. But at least you are true to yourself and therefore, true to God.

That is what it can be like to be an artist... and you do great art, and you don't have a choice about it. Everyone loves your art and they are often asking you what you are not doing to "sell it" or asking you if this is how you "make a living" - and it is - how you are making a living - although it does feel like you are lying when you say "Yes."

You may feel weird when asked these questions or when people offer suggestions of things that you have tried over and over to do and failed. People mean well in a certain sense and they are not comfortable not having an answer for your perceived dilemma. You make them uncomfortable - if you are an artist, because they feel that you should be able to succeed, or you should just give it up - the formula says you should and they are believing the formula - so you, an anomaly, must be doing something wrong. They need you to be wrong so they can be right and not question the formula and so they don't have to help you. Or perhaps they too are an artist, who was not willing to follow it through so they then have to be right about you and secretly or overtly hate you for being an artist, or at least make you wrong for not succeeding.

The consumeristic materialistic society denies that we should help other people. It tells us that we must compete with other people; that there is a finite amount of "stuff" and the people who get the 'stuff" have to work for it doing something they don't really like to do. This type of societal pressure says that the "unsuccessful" artist is a slacker who's ego needs to be reduced more so that they will be forced to "fit in" - and work for a living.

At some point, you will get over these questions and judgements - you will expect these questions and you will come up with an answer to them that works for you - like "yes, I am making a living as an artist." You will not be lying, it will be the truth - for you. You will long since have realized that just because you have no running water, get your clothes from the freebox and eat from the food pantry and food stamps - use an ancient computer and use an old phone with 3G and a cracked screen - you are living and you are making a living. You will realize at some point that the Creator is taking care of you whether you sell your art or not - which will then free you so that you can either sell your art for $900 or $90 or $9 - or give it away for free if you want.
